San Miguel de Allende - Church of San Francisco
The church of San Francisco, built at the end of the 18th c., can be found one block north-east of the main square. It has a beautiful Churrigueresque façade with a tall Neo-Classical tower, believed to be the work of Francisco Eduardo Tresguerras. The influence of Tresguerras is just as strongly evident in the Neo-Classical interior. In front of the church lies a small park containing a monument to Christopher Columbus, and on its west side stands the 18th c. Church of the Third Order.
